- Brief Summary
Opioid analgesics are the most common postoperative pain medications used among dentists in the United States.Although these medications are highly effective in the postoperative dental pain management, not all patients optimally benefit from this therapy. Many suffer adverse consequences such as nausea, emesis, and psychomotor impairment, and there is a high prevalence of opioid prescription misuse among substance abusers within the dental patient population.
The use of non-opioid analgesics including ibuprofen and acetaminophen in the management of postoperative dental pain has demonstrated equivalent or superior analgesic effects compared to opioid analgesic therapies, typically with significantly less adverse effects.However, despite these results, dentists have encountered a high variability in the success of non-opioid analgesic responses among the postoperative dental pain population.Thus, new strategies for earlier recognition of analgesic responses for pain medications is fundamental in the field of dentistry. Therefore, this study will evaluate the clinical utility of pharmacogenomic testing in acute postoperative dental pain management among healthy adults who undergo extraction of impacted mandibular third molar.
- Detailed Description
To date, the use of pharmacogenomic methods in medicine has broadened our understanding of the important role of genes and different phenotypes/genotypes that make each individual unique in pain responses, including drug biotransformation, transportation, and drug-related side effects to name a few.Thus, recognizing the genetic profile of each individual prior to the prescription of pain medication for postoperative dental pain management will be essential to provide a more effective and safer pain therapy.Additionally, we suggest that 80% of the individuals in the general population exhibit a genetic profile that influence a normal pain response to non-opioid pain therapies. Hence we postulate that the integration of a pharmacogenomic testing to guide the prescription of ibuprofen and acetaminophen, not only, could lead to improved clinical postoperative dental pain outcomes, but also, significantly reduce opioid analgesics prescriptions by dentists.

- Primary Outcome Measures
Name Time Method Mean Pain Score 6 hours To compare the pain control outcomes between a single-dose of pharmacogenomics- testing-driven-prescription of ibuprofen (400mg) or acetaminophen (650mg) with those of single-dose (standard of care) of combined formulation of hydrocodone and acetaminophen (5/650mg). A visual analog scale for dental pain will be used. Scale ranges from 0-100 with 100 worse pain.
- Secondary Outcome Measures
Name Time Method Number of Participants That Did Not Need Opioid Analgesic Prescriptions 6 hours To determine the number of patients who did not require prescribed opioid analgesic'rescue' after pharmacogenomic-guided acute postoperative dental pain management versus those taking the non-guided combined formulation of hydrocodone and acetaminophen.
